привет, я только новичок в настройке виртуального хоста в apache2 и следил за инструкциями по настройке виртуальных хостов, но когда я открываю URL-адрес, он говорит, что этот сайт не может меня достичь. мой файл конфигурации на доступных сайтах
<IfModule mod_ssl.c>
<VirtualHost _default_:443>
ServerAdmin webmaster@localhost
DocumentRoot /var/www/html
ServerName anet2.ogmait.com
<Directory /var/www/html/>
AllowOverride All
</Directory>
ErrorLog ${APACHE_LOG_DIR}/error.log
CustomLog ${APACHE_LOG_DIR}/access.log combined
SSLEngine on
SSLCertificateFile /etc/ssl/certs/ssl-cert-snakeoil.pem
SSLCertificateKeyFile /etc/ssl/private/ssl-cert-snakeoil.key
<FilesMatch "\.(cgi|shtml|phtml|php)$">
SSLOptions +StdEnvVars
</FilesMatch>
<Directory /usr/lib/cgi-bin>
SSLOptions +StdEnvVars
</Directory>
</VirtualHost>
</IfModule>
также я бежал
sudo a2ensite anet2.conf
который возвращает, что сайт включен. Пожалуйста, помогите мне, если я где-то делаю что-то не так. Было бы большим одолжением. Спасибо
да, апач работает. a2ensite - это apache2, позволяющий сайту делать доступные сайты, включен. Я использую Ubuntu. Я проверил файлы журнала, но ничего не отображается.
ps -ef | grep httpd показывает этот корень 6229 6215 0 06:38 pts / 2 00:00:00 grep --color = auto httpd и <IfModule mod_ssl.c> поставляется с сгенерированной по умолчанию конфигурацией
Если httpd запущен, возможно, в вашей системе настроен брандмауэр. Что выводит sudo iptables -L?
sudo iptables -L output Цепочка INPUT (policy ACCEPT) target prot opt source destination Chain FORWARD (policy ACCEPT) target prot opt source destination Chain OUTPUT (policy ACCEPT) target prot opt source destination
Вы перезапускали apache2 после a2ensite?
да, я тоже перезапустился

Что такое
a2ensite? Так они запускают httpd на ubuntu или что-то в этом роде? Apache вообще запущен? Какую ОС вы используете? Есть ли что-нибудь в файлах журнала? Что показываетps -ef | grep httpd? Почему в вашей конфигурации в первой строке указано <IfModule mod_ssl.c>?